Tea tree oil, derived through steam distillation from the leaves of *Melaleuca alternifolia*, a tree native to northeastern New South Wales, Australia, boasts a rich history and a diverse range of applications. Captain Cook, during his 18th-century exploration of Australia, is credited with naming the ‘tea tree’ after brewing its fragrant leaves into a beverage when his ship ran out of traditional tea.

Renowned for its potent antibacterial, antiviral, and antifungal properties, tea tree oil has been used medicinally for centuries. Aboriginal communities in New South Wales have long recognized the therapeutic benefits of the tea tree plant. In the early 20th century, dentists and surgeons commonly employed tea tree oil as a disinfectant for incisions and to treat conditions like gingivitis and bleeding gums. During World War II, medics included tea tree oil in first aid kits to prevent and treat wound infections, noting its ability to dissolve pus without harming surrounding tissue.
